GXC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2019 in Review

126 of the 5,075 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in State Street SPDR S&P China ETF (GXC) for Q4 2019, worth a combined $445M — up 26% from $354M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 30 funds opened new GXC positions and 10 closed out — a net gain of 20 holders — while 31 added to existing stakes and 34 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$8.39M. The largest seller was Tradewinds Capital Management, cutting an estimated $14.2M.
